Scripture
“God blesses those who are merciful for they will be shown mercy.”
Application
Those who show mercy- forgiveness, grace, no record-keeping, they will receive God’s mercy.
Over and over, Jesus. emphasised that if we want to receive God’s forgiveness, we must also be people who forgive.
It is there in the Lord’s Prayer. — Forgive us as we forgive others. It is in the warning about judging other people. –do not judge or you yourself will be judged. It is there also in the salvation of Zacchaeus.
This is not to say that God’s grace is in any way dependent on what we do. We do not show mercy in the hope that God will be merciful to us. God is not transactional.
No, those who truly receive God’s forgiveness and have had an encounter with the Holy Spirit will themselves become people of mercy.
Genuine conversion results in conversion of relationships, so that revenge gives way to mercy.
We don’t forgive to buy God’s forgiveness. We forgive because we have been forgiven.
This raises an interesting question. What about people who do not know Jesus, but they live lives of mercy towards others?
At the risk of being branded a heretic. I think that some people like that will be in God’s kingdom. They have instinctively grasped what it means to be forgiven and they will receive God’s mercy on the day of judgement.
